Divorce laws vary depending on what state you are in. Some states employ a "no fault" rule in which neither party must show anything greater than irreconcilable differences for a divorce.

States that employ a "fault" system require that the party seeking the divorce show a reason (such as adultery or abuse) why the divorce is fitting.
